Below are the specs I got when I tested them on an RDC-machine. (Grams/ounces/RA/SW/balance in cm)

This is a link to a thread where I've posted the specs of some of my racquets.


Dunlop Max 150G 394/13.90/40/389
Dunlop Max 200G I 375/13.23/43/364
Dunlop Max 200G II 376/13.26/42/347/32
Dunlop Max 200G III 378/13.33/43/361/32.5
Dunlop Max 200G IV 363/12.80/42/349/32
Dunlop Max 200G V 387/13.65/38/362/32
Dunlop Max 200G VI 388/13.69/45/364/32
Dunlop Max 200G VII 364/12.84/46/342/32
Dunlop Max 200G Pro 387/13.65/32/349
Dunlop Max 200G (Teal) 381/13.44/56/354/31.25
Dunlop Max 300i 342/12.06/50/318 (NOS, unstrung)
Dunlop Max 400i I 354/12.49/41/341
Dunlop Max 400i II 364/12.84/44/344/31.75
Dunlop Max 500i 370/13.05/43/361
Dunlop Max 800i 370/13.05/36/337
 
200G and 300i are the same mold but the 300i is stiffer with noryl GTX added to the matrix

Interesting. Noryl GTX is not presumed to add stiffness. The addition of polyamide (PA) to polyphenyl ether (PPE) is supposed to improve flow during injection molding. Different size carbon fibers and content on the other hand can change the stiffness of the frame. Maybe the PA (in Noryl GTX) was added to improve the flow of the larger size or larger content of carbon fibers.

Just a few comments on the RA measure. This is a static measure of the racket's propensity to bend upon applying a force on the frame. The thermoset frames are much stiffer (and brittle) due to the way they are built (layers of carbon sheet bonded with a brittle epoxy. A "100%" carbon frame is probably 50% or less carbon and the rest epoxy) than an injection molded frame made of small strands of carbon fiber and a nylon matrix.

Now, and hold on to your seats, some argue that there is a dynamic stiffness of the frame that is not accounted by the RA as measured by the method mentioned above. What that means is that some materials very slowly bend to a greater extent than others when constant pressure is exerted. However, under a short impact, their behavior is similar to that of a more rigid material. Think of water. You hit it at low speed, sliding in, there is no pain. You hit water from 1000 feet, it feels like concrete and your bones will fracture. Or consider a towel. If you get hit slowly, no pain. If swung at high speed, the towel can inflict some serious pain.

From playing with the 200G Pro, my impression is that if you hit the ball gently, without conviction, accuracy will suffer. However, if you hit the ball crisply, with determination, the feel is much firmer, without ever being jarring. This is also obvious on volleys. Gentle volleys feel very different from sharp, put away ones. The harder the opponent hits the ball, the crisper your volley.

All of this is conjectural, with no scientific measuring on my behalf. Anecdotal reports from the time Prince was selling the Vortex racket and golf club shafts (not IMF, but a hybrid method combining carbon sheet with nylon matrix instead of epoxy) say that Prince sales people traveled with props that would demonstrate such "dynamic stiffness".

Maybe some form of dynamic frame testing can confirm or infirm the above.

So here we go on my 'new' MAX 300i, which is an LM version:

MAX 300i, weight 380g (strung), balance 32cm (7pt HL)

Based on the examples I've seen, it is fairly clear that the MAX 200G and MAX 300i came in unstrung weights in ranges: SL-336-349g, L-350-364g, LM-365-375g, M-376-385. Leading to typical strung weights of: SL 356g, L 370g, LM 384g, M-394.

Placards for the MAX 400i shows that it was 14g (1/2oz) lighter unstrung for each category: SL-321-335, L-336-350g
